Moscow: “We are open to negotiate”, meanwhile Kiev advances to Kherson – World

The Russia remains open to negotiations with Ukraine on the basis of the “current situation”. The spokeswoman for the foreign ministry said so Maria Zakharova, responding to a comment from the government of Berlin according to which Kiev intends to negotiate, but Moscow shows “an unwillingness” to enter into negotiations. The Ukrainian leaders, however, do not seem to be of the same opinion. “The Kremlin he is exhausted. Russia’s resources are reaching their limits. Hence the hysterical requests for a break (“negotiations”). Hence the visit of Patrushev and Tehran: looking for a way to continue the war, obtain missiles / drones, overcome the exhaustion of its missiles, “he wrote on Twitter the advisor to the Ukrainian President Mykhailo Podolyakstressing that “it is the ideal time to double aid to Ukraine”.

Yesterday the United States National Security Advisor, Jake Sullivanreiterated that the White House holds the lines of communication with Russia to avert the possibility of a nuclear catastrophe. “We did this when it was necessary to clear up potential misunderstandings and try to reduce the risks and reduce the possibility of disasters such as the potential use of nuclear weapons,” she said at an event at theNew York Economic Club, after the exclusivity of Wall Street newspaper which had revealed talks between the Washington official and Vladimir Putin’s security advisers. The US and Russia should meet again “soon” within the bilateral commission for monitoring the application of the New Start treaty for the reduction of nuclear weapons, which expires in 2026, Zakharova said. This would be the first meeting since the start of the Moscow military operation in Ukraine.

Meanwhile, fighting continues on the field. According to the councilor of the regional administration of Cherson in exile, Sergio Khlan“today the Russians actually started to collapse the entire front line in the direction of the city and started a mass retreat. In the direction of Berislavthe occupants have disappeared from a number of locations. Russian soldiers leave en massebut when they leave they blow up the bridges, “he said Espresso TV. In all, the destroyed structures are five: that of Daryiv and Tyagin, at the exit from Snigurivka on the canal, then those of Novokairy and Mylovi. The deputy of the regional council also added that the occupiers are trying to strengthen some positions in order to ensure the safe withdrawal of their troops.
